code logs -> 2017 -> Sat, 19 Aug 2017< code.20170818.log - code.20170820.log >
--- Log opened Sat Aug 19 00:00:09 2017
00:00 PinkFreud [WhyNot@NetworkAdministrator.Nightstar.Net] has quit [A TLS packet with unexpected length was received.]
00:36 Derakon[AFK] is now known as Derakon
00:48 Jessikat [Jessikat@Nightstar-bt5k4h.81.in-addr.arpa] has quit [[NS] Quit: Leaving]
00:49 Jessikat [Jessikat@Nightstar-3e5slo.dab.02.net] has joined #code
01:19
< ToxicFrog>
So my prompt now includes user, host, pwd, and git/hg information, including information that requires hitting remotes to fetch; the latter is fetched in the background and the prompt updates with it when it's available.
01:20
< ToxicFrog>
It also includes a timestamp which is updated when a command is executed.
01:20
< ToxicFrog>
:sparkles: zsh :sparkles:
01:25
<@himi>
Ah, but do you have ASH?
01:39
< ToxicFrog>
The Almquist shell? No.
01:39
< ToxicFrog>
(and I'm pretty sure you can't do this in ash because it's pretty minimalist, IIRC)
01:46
<@himi>
No, Advanced Shell History
01:47
<@himi>
A nifty tool that stashes your shell history (plus a bunch more information than the normal shell history) in an SQL database and lets you query it
01:48
< ToxicFrog>
No, and looking at it I'm not sure it would be useful for me; ^R/history | grep/zsh-autosuggest pretty much cover all my needs
01:48
< ToxicFrog>
(that said, if I did want it, there's no reason I couldn't use it at the same time as this prompt)
01:49
<@himi>
I've found it quite useful
01:52
<@himi>
Oh, nice - the original dev has resurrected it
01:52 * himi had forked it onto github for a while, but wasn't doing any dev work on it thanks to lack of time
02:03 Jessikat` [Jessikat@Nightstar-f6e9uq.dab.02.net] has joined #code
02:07 Jessikat [Jessikat@Nightstar-3e5slo.dab.02.net] has quit [Ping timeout: 121 seconds]
02:16 abudhabi [abudhabi@Nightstar-7nkq9k.de] has quit [Connection closed]
02:22 macdjord [macdjord@Nightstar-a1fj2k.mc.videotron.ca] has joined #code
02:22 mode/#code [+o macdjord] by ChanServ
02:24 mac [macdjord@Nightstar-a1fj2k.mc.videotron.ca] has quit [Ping timeout: 121 seconds]
02:36 PinkFreud [WhyNot@NetworkAdministrator.Nightstar.Net] has joined #code
02:37 mode/#code [+o PinkFreud] by ChanServ
02:47 * ToxicFrog attempts to figure out what happens if zsh receives a signal while it's already inside a signal handler
02:59
<&McMartin>
I was under the impression this rarely ended well even at the best of times
03:00
< ToxicFrog>
McMartin: it turns out to behave fairly sensibly
03:01
< ToxicFrog>
The currently executing signal handler finishes whatever command is running, then the new signal handler runs to completion, then the old one resumes from where it was interrupted and runs to completion as well.
03:04
<&McMartin>
That is noticably more sensible than #include <signal.h>'s behavior, IIRC. Kudos.
03:57 Degi_ [Degi@Nightstar-lse1e4.dyn.telefonica.de] has quit [Connection reset by peer]
04:10 Alek [Alek@Nightstar-7or629.il.comcast.net] has quit [Ping timeout: 121 seconds]
04:15 Alek [Alek@Nightstar-7or629.il.comcast.net] has joined #code
04:15 mode/#code [+o Alek] by ChanServ
05:02 Turaiel is now known as Turaiel[Offline]
05:37 bowlich [bowlich@Nightstar-su4ao3.kynda.net] has quit [Ping timeout: 121 seconds]
05:39 Alek [Alek@Nightstar-7or629.il.comcast.net] has quit [Ping timeout: 121 seconds]
05:42 Alek [Alek@Nightstar-7or629.il.comcast.net] has joined #code
05:42 mode/#code [+o Alek] by ChanServ
05:43 bowlich [bowlich@Nightstar-su4ao3.kynda.net] has joined #code
06:12 Alek [Alek@Nightstar-7or629.il.comcast.net] has quit [Ping timeout: 121 seconds]
06:15 Alek [Alek@Nightstar-7or629.il.comcast.net] has joined #code
06:16 mode/#code [+o Alek] by ChanServ
07:03 abudhabi [abudhabi@Nightstar-7nkq9k.de] has joined #code
07:03 mode/#code [+o abudhabi] by ChanServ
07:16 mac [macdjord@Nightstar-a1fj2k.mc.videotron.ca] has joined #code
07:16 mode/#code [+o mac] by ChanServ
07:18 macdjord [macdjord@Nightstar-a1fj2k.mc.videotron.ca] has quit [Ping timeout: 121 seconds]
07:47 Kindamoody[zZz] is now known as Kindamoody
08:33 Jessikat [Jessikat@Nightstar-c7g2om.dab.02.net] has joined #code
08:37 Jessikat` [Jessikat@Nightstar-f6e9uq.dab.02.net] has quit [Ping timeout: 121 seconds]
10:14 Kindamoody [Kindamoody@Nightstar-5bqe3c.tbcn.telia.com] has quit [Client exited]
10:18 Kindamoody|autojoin [Kindamoody@Nightstar-5bqe3c.tbcn.telia.com] has joined #code
10:18 mode/#code [+o Kindamoody|autojoin] by ChanServ
10:19 Kindamoody|autojoin is now known as Kindamoody
10:21 Jessikat` [Jessikat@Nightstar-bt5k4h.81.in-addr.arpa] has joined #code
11:08 macdjord|slep [macdjord@Nightstar-a1fj2k.mc.videotron.ca] has joined #code
11:08 mode/#code [+o macdjord|slep] by ChanServ
11:11 mac [macdjord@Nightstar-a1fj2k.mc.videotron.ca] has quit [Ping timeout: 121 seconds]
11:46 Kindamoody is now known as Kindamoody|afk
12:50
< ToxicFrog>
tfw you have what is clearly a weird timing bug so you add logging and it goes away
12:51
<@TheWatcher>
DX
12:59
<@TheWatcher>
Also, apparently the Unity update checker code is shit
13:00
<@TheWatcher>
'no updates available' my arse.
13:02
<&[R]>
I once had a bug where a pointer dereference would crash, except if I had a printf() of its value before it.
13:03
< ToxicFrog>
Those at least are relatively easy to sort out
13:57 Degi [Degi@Nightstar-lse1e4.dyn.telefonica.de] has joined #code
14:10 Kindamoody|afk is now known as Kindamoody
14:56 Degi [Degi@Nightstar-lse1e4.dyn.telefonica.de] has quit [Connection closed]
14:58 RchrdB [RchrdB@Nightstar-qe9.aug.187.81.IP] has joined #code
15:03 Jessikat`` [Jessikat@Nightstar-ia7cpi.dab.02.net] has joined #code
15:07 Jessikat [Jessikat@Nightstar-c7g2om.dab.02.net] has quit [Ping timeout: 121 seconds]
15:24 Netsplit Deepthought.Nightstar.Net <-> Krikkit.Nightstar.Net quits: @PinkFreud
15:26 Netsplit over, joins: @PinkFreud
15:32 Jessikat`` [Jessikat@Nightstar-ia7cpi.dab.02.net] has quit [Ping timeout: 121 seconds]
15:38 RchrdB [RchrdB@Nightstar-qe9.aug.187.81.IP] has quit [Ping timeout: 121 seconds]
15:59 Netsplit Deepthought.Nightstar.Net <-> Krikkit.Nightstar.Net quits: @PinkFreud
16:00 Netsplit over, joins: @PinkFreud
16:19 macdjord [macdjord@Nightstar-a1fj2k.mc.videotron.ca] has joined #code
16:19 mode/#code [+o macdjord] by ChanServ
16:22 macdjord|slep [macdjord@Nightstar-a1fj2k.mc.videotron.ca] has quit [Ping timeout: 121 seconds]
16:22 Netsplit Deepthought.Nightstar.Net <-> Krikkit.Nightstar.Net quits: @PinkFreud
16:23 Netsplit over, joins: @PinkFreud
17:14 Jessikat` is now known as Jessikat
17:28
<@macdjord>
ToxicFrog: Nondeterministic debugging! Fun!
17:41
< ToxicFrog>
macdjord: yeah turns out correct concurrent shell scripting is hard
18:18 Kindamoody is now known as Kindamoody|afk
19:38 PinkFreud [WhyNot@NetworkAdministrator.Nightstar.Net] has quit [A TLS packet with unexpected length was received.]
19:43 Degi [Degi@Nightstar-lse1e4.dyn.telefonica.de] has joined #code
20:12 Kindamoody|afk is now known as Kindamoody
20:46 Degi_ [Degi@Nightstar-bv713n.dyn.telefonica.de] has joined #code
20:49 Degi [Degi@Nightstar-lse1e4.dyn.telefonica.de] has quit [Ping timeout: 121 seconds]
20:49 Degi_ [Degi@Nightstar-bv713n.dyn.telefonica.de] has quit [[NS] Quit: Leaving]
20:49 Degi [Degi@Nightstar-bv713n.dyn.telefonica.de] has joined #code
20:56 RchrdB [RchrdB@Nightstar-qe9.aug.187.81.IP] has joined #code
20:56 Jessikat [Jessikat@Nightstar-bt5k4h.81.in-addr.arpa] has quit [[NS] Quit: Leaving]
21:18 Jessikat [Jessikat@Nightstar-bt5k4h.81.in-addr.arpa] has joined #code
21:34 * TheWatcher eyes tensorflow, sighs
21:36
<@TheWatcher>
Why do I need to install a build tool that uses Java to build a project written in python and C++? Really?
21:47
<@Tamber>
"Because then the build tool will run anywhere!"~
21:50
<@TheWatcher>
And if I use the precompiled tensorflow, I get several "wasn't compiled to use XYZ instructions, but these are available on your machine and could speed up CPU computations." warnings, so sigh
22:02 Kindamoody is now known as Kindamoody[zZz]
22:16 Irssi: #code: Total of 37 nicks [27 ops, 0 halfops, 0 voices, 10 normal]
--- Log closed Sun Aug 20 00:00:10 2017
code logs -> 2017 -> Sat, 19 Aug 2017< code.20170818.log - code.20170820.log >

[ Latest log file ]